Frequently Asked Questions

The questions homeowners ask us most.

Do you handle water treatment and softeners in Coats?

Yes, and it starts with an actual water test rather than a guess. Hardness, iron and sulfur all need different equipment, so the Coats system gets sized off what is really in your water.

Do you give second opinions on plumbing quotes in Coats?

We do. If someone has told you the house needs a full repipe or a new sewer line, a Coats second opinion either finds you a smaller fix or confirms the first diagnosis so you can buy with confidence.

What if the sewer line under my yard in Coats is broken?

A camera goes down the line first so you can see the break and how deep it is. Where the depth and the yard allow it, a Coats sewer repair can be done trenchless and leave most of the lawn alone.

Can you clear a drain in Coats without tearing up the floor?

Almost always. A cable machine or hydro jet goes in through an existing cleanout and clears the line from there. In Coats the camera goes down afterward so you can see whether it was grease, roots or a broken section.

Why does my water bill keep climbing in Coats with nothing running?

That is the classic hidden leak — usually a slab leak, an underground service line, or a toilet flapper passing water quietly all night. A Coats leak detection visit puts a pressure gauge on the system and finds it without digging up the yard first.

Do you work on well systems around Coats?

Yes — well pumps, pressure tanks and pressure switches are regular work. Short cycling, no pressure and a pump that will not shut off are the three most common calls we take from well owners near Coats.
